“Luton started 11 games as a senior for OSU, earning honorable mention All-Pac-12 notice by completing 62 percent of his passes (222 of 358) for 2,714 yards and 28 touchdowns against three interceptions.“

I dont have a problem with this. Kind of like the idea of drafting QBs late most years to see if you can develop them. Seems like an ideal developmental QB prospect. Just quickly read a few scouting reports and a couple said his arm strength isnt good. Seems pretty decent in the video.
